AI hyperscalers (Google, Amazon, Meta, Microsoft, and Oracle) have issued more debt over the last 3 months ($88 billion) than over the previous 3 years ($66 billion). #EconSky #FinSky
November 25, 2025 at 12:39 PM
From Charlie Bilello: Real (inflation-adjusted) Investment into Data Centers has tripled over the past 3 years. #EconSky
November 25, 2025 at 12:36 PM
More than half of the 1.6% US GDP growth in the first 6 months of this year came from AI-related spending, according to Barclays.
And I’ve seen higher estimates.
#EconSky
November 25, 2025 at 12:35 PM
Rejection rate for all types of credit (auto loan, credit card, credit card limit increase, mortgage, mortgage refinance) over past 12 months rose to a series high of 24.8% in October according to NewYorkFed latest SCE Credit Access Survey. #EconSky
November 25, 2025 at 12:31 PM
Per Redfin, October saw an estimated 36.8% more home sellers than buyers, biggest gap in records dating back to 2013. #EconSky #Housing
November 25, 2025 at 12:30 PM
The number of Americans receiving unemployment benefits hit 1.974 MILLION, the highest in 4 years.

This likely means the unemployment rate is now higher than the reported 4.4% in September, as finding a job is increasingly difficult. #EconSky
